The game developers who work for online casinos are responsible for creating the core mechanics and rules that make each game fair and fun to play. They also work with designers to ensure that the gameplay is immersive and engaging. Depending on the type of game, this may involve developing graphics and sound effects, implementing random number generators (RNGs), or creating a user interface that is intuitive to navigate.

In terms of safety, the best online casinos utilize updated Secure Socket Layer (SSL) web connections to encrypt player information and prevent fraud. Many also employ firewalls and anti-fraud systems to further enhance security.
